S.R. No. 87
1-1 SENATE RESOLUTION
1-2 WHEREAS, Orange County Day at the State Capitol is a
1-3 special time set aside to honor the citizens of Orange County
1-4 and the county's unique contributions to the State of Texas;
1-5 and
1-6 WHEREAS, Located in the southeast corner of Texas on the
1-7 Louisiana border, Orange County is bounded on the east by the
1-8 Sabine River and on the south and west by the Neches River; and
1-9 WHEREAS, Originally the home of the Attacapa Indians, the
1-10 area saw little early exploration until the Cow Bayou settlement
1-11 was established on the east bank of the bayou; and
1-12 WHEREAS, Created from Jefferson County on January 5, 1852,
1-13 Orange County was named by George A. Patillo who had an orange
1-14 grove near the east bank of the Neches River; Madison became the
1-15 county seat and was later renamed Orange; and
1-16 WHEREAS, Two-thirds of the county is timbered in hardwood
1-17 and short-leaf pine forests while one-third is coastal prairie;
1-18 the sandy loam and black alluvial soil produces an abundance of
1-19 rice, vegetables, fruits, and honey; and
1-20 WHEREAS, Rich in natural resources, Orange County is a
1-21 major producer of oil and chemicals; since oil was discovered
1-22 in 1913, the area has developed miles of modern plants known as
1-23 "Chemical Row" that produce myriad products derived from petroleum;
2-1 and
2-2 WHEREAS, The manufacture of lumber and shingles was the
2-3 first industrial development in the region when R. E. Boothe
2-4 located machinery for his sawmill near the present-day City
2-5 of Orange in 1836; the production and processing of lumber and
2-6 shipbuilding continue to be important to the county's rich
2-7 economy; and
2-8 WHEREAS, The Port of Orange is a deepwater terminal
2-9 42 miles inland at the junction of the Sabine-Neches and Gulf
2-10 Intracoastal Waterways; in peacetime the United States Navy
2-11 berths some 150 warships of the Atlantic Reserve Fleet at the
2-12 Naval Station on the Sabine River at Orange; and
2-13 WHEREAS, Visitors and sports enthusiasts enjoy recreational
2-14 fresh and saltwater fishing, hunting, and bird-watching in the
2-15 area's vast coastal marshes; and
